ASP(Active Server Pages)是一种早期的服务器端脚本技术,广泛用于动态网页开发。然而,随着技术的发展,ASP的安全性问题逐渐显现,尤其是在防止数据泄露方面。为了保障应用安全,开发者需要采取有效的防漏策略。
AI绘图结果,仅供参考
防漏的核心在于对输入和输出的数据进行严格过滤。任何来自用户输入的内容都可能包含恶意代码,如SQL注入或跨站脚本攻击(XSS)。通过使用内置的过滤函数或第三方库,可以有效识别并清除潜在的危险字符。
数据库访问是常见的安全漏洞来源。应避免直接拼接SQL语句,而是采用参数化查询或存储过程来降低风险。同时,数据库账户应遵循最小权限原则,确保仅能访问必要的数据。
对敏感信息如密码、API密钥等,应使用加密技术进行存储和传输。例如,使用哈希算法处理密码,并结合盐值增强安全性。在传输过程中,应启用HTTPS以防止中间人攻击。
定期更新和维护ASP应用同样重要。及时修补已知漏洞,关闭不必要的服务和端口,有助于减少被攻击的可能性。•日志记录和监控系统能够帮助快速发现异常行为。
•提高开发人员的安全意识是长期有效的策略。通过培训和实践,使团队了解常见威胁及应对方法,从而构建更安全的应用环境。